The word Smeg, which is pronounced SMEG brings to mind images of an Italian holiday. Imagine sipping negronis in an old terrazza, while eating fine cheeses and stone fruits. While this dream vacation is unlikely to become real, the high-end appliance brand can bring that Italian design to your kitchen for lower than the cost of a trip to Sicily. Smeg's modern, vibrant colors and designs will bring a sense of style to any room.

The company's origins trace back to the 1940s, when Emilian Guastalla Metallurgical Enamelling Works began producing enamelled steel appliances for domestic use. Its success grew during the 1960s thanks to the introduction of the "Elisabeth" gas cooker and the "Niagara" dishwasher, which introduced larger wash capacities. This period also saw Smeg begin manufacturing ovens and hobs that were built-in. Franco Maria Ricci, one of Italy's most prominent graphic designers and publishers, designed the recognizable Smeg logo incorporating burners from gas hobs as well as round knobs from ovens.

Smeg continued to be a success in the 1970s. They offered a wide assortment of electrical appliances including washing machines, microwave ovens and refrigerators. In 1984, Guido Canali designed the Classic collection for Smeg. It was a simple collection with clean lines and essential volumes. The timeless style of this collection was exhibited at MoMA.

Since since then, Smeg has forged ahead with cutting-edge technologies and innovative collaborations. The company launched a line of appliances dubbed 'Vitality'' which offers healthy cooking methods and preservation techniques, such as sous vide vacuum drawers and blast chillers. It also launched the 'Connect' technology, that lets users control appliances using a smartphone or tablet.

Gorenje

Gorenje is a Slovenian brand of household appliances that was founded in 1950. The company's products are made at its central location in Velenje, as well as other locations throughout Slovenia and Serbia, the Czech Republic and Sweden. At first, the company was concentrated on ceramics as well as kitchen and bathroom furniture, and by the 1970s, it expanded into appliances like ovens and refrigerators, as well as washers and dryers. The product range also includes telecommunication devices and television sets.
